Riding the Wave of Transformation: Functional Architecture for Agile Development Success
In the dynamic landscape of software development, embracing transformation is paramount. Agile methodologies thrive on iterative cycles and rapid adjustments, demanding a adaptable architectural foundation. A well-defined functional architecture serves as the bedrock, supporting seamless integration, scalability, and reliability essential for Agile triumph.
By adhering to a modular design pattern, teams can decompose complex applications into manageable components. This granularity allows for independent development, testing, and deployment, fostering coordination among team members and accelerating the development stream.
Moreover, a functional architecture promotes minimal coupling between modules, minimizing dependencies and mitigating the impact of modifications in one area on others. This essential characteristic ensures that Agile teams can quickly iterate and adapt to evolving requirements without disrupting the entire system.
As the software development paradigm continues to evolve, functional architecture emerges as a critical enabling factor for Agile success. By embracing modularity, scalability, and connectivity, organizations can build robust, adaptable systems that can readily navigate the ever-changing demands of the modern technological landscape.

Building Value Incrementally: Functional Agile Architecture in Action
Functional agile architecture fuels teams to rapidly deliver value iteratively. This approach concentrates on building website modular components that can evolve over time, allowing for continuous improvement and adaptability in the face of dynamic requirements. By adopting a functional design philosophy, organizations can optimize their ability to react to market dynamics and deliver solutions that genuinely address customer needs.
- For example: A software development team using functional agile architecture might initiate by building a core set of reusable components that constitute the foundation of their application.
- Subsequently, they can progress and build upon these bases by adding additional features and functionalities in small, controllable increments.
- This approach allows the team to continuously gather input from users and stakeholders, shaping the course of development and ensuring that the final product meets their evolving needs.
